Peteris Vasks: Major presence in Northern Europe

October and November sees a warm reception for Peteris Vasks in Scandinavia and Estonia – providing an important milestone for the Latvian composer. With three premieres of Vasks’ works starting on the 19 October with the 5th String Quartet, then continuing on the 9 November with Missa for choir and string orchestra and culminating on the 25 November with 3rd Symphony.

Vasks’ first four quartets have already proved to be huge successes and now this fifth for the Kronos Quartet looks set live up to the rest - Premiere on the 19 October at Tallinn, with further performances on the 21 in Copenhagen and the 22 October in Malmö.

Vasks on the Quartet: 

String Quartet No. 5 consists of two contrasting movements. The first movement, being present, immediately leads to an atmosphere of high emotional tension. The prevailing atmospheric elements of the music are dramatic and passionate, alternating with each other like a kaleidoscope. In contrast to that, a second theme is intoned three times – an invitation, a memory of the existence of another world, a light-house which illuminates the twilight in which we live so often. But this invitation remains unheard. The first movement concludes with dissonances in the upper register – a cry of utter desperation.
The second movement, so distant … yet so near, is the calm, unhurried vocal section of the quartet. A forgiving, loving look at a world tortured by grief and contradictions. Gradually, the singing becomes more personal, more emotional and more dramatic. The rhythmic figure of a funeral march in the recapitulation of the second movement is a gesture of loss. Eventually, the quartet loses itself in an atmosphere of light-filled grief.”

Both of the Premieres in November occur in Finnland: Missa is for the Helsinki Bach Festival and the 3rd Symphony is for the Tampere Filharmonia and their chief conductor John Storgårds.
